CHARLES Brader, the farmer who lay pinned beneath his tractor for two hours after an accident, was still fighting for his life in hospital today.

A spokesman for St James' Hospital, where Mr Brader, 44, of Manor Farm, Thixendale, is in the intensive care unit, said his condition was still unchanged and he remains stable but critical.

Mr Brader, who is married with twin daughters, was discovered trapped by an arm and a leg under the tractor's roll cage on Saturday. North Yorkshire Fire and Rescue Service fought for an hour-and-a-half to release him using specialist winches and air bags.
